OTPme: Issueshttps://www.otpme.org/redmine/https://www.otpme.org/redmine/redmine/favicon.ico?16699090422015-07-26T21:14:50ZOTPme
Redmine Fehler #51 (Erledigt): remove sessions of user/token on deletehttps://www.otpme.org/redmine/issues/512015-07-26T21:14:50ZThe 2nd
<p>if a user/token gets deleted all session that belong to it should be deleted</p> Fehler #40 (Erledigt): disable clients does not workhttps://www.otpme.org/redmine/issues/402015-02-08T15:04:27ZThe 2nd
<p>all 0.1 beta an -rc releases misses this feature. will be fixed soon.</p> Fehler #36 (Erledigt): setting group max_fail should disable lockinghttps://www.otpme.org/redmine/issues/362015-02-01T19:43:30ZThe 2nd
<p>current behavior: when max_fail is set to 0 users are always locked for this group<br />desired behavior: when max_fail is set to 0 users should never be locked for the group, regardless of their login fail count for the group</p> Fehler #35 (Erledigt): session timeout pass on is not done recursivehttps://www.otpme.org/redmine/issues/352015-02-01T19:20:52ZThe 2nd
<p>session timeouts are only passed on to direct child sessions and not recursive.</p> Fehler #34 (Erledigt): setting user description does not workhttps://www.otpme.org/redmine/issues/342015-01-31T21:14:50ZThe 2nd
<p>otpme-user description admin "admin" <br />NameError: name 'get_val' is not defined</p> Fehler #21 (Erledigt): under some circumstances not all child sessions get createdhttps://www.otpme.org/redmine/issues/212015-01-19T20:33:16ZThe 2nd
<p>there is a wrong use of "break loop" instead of "continue" in Session().create_child_sessions()</p> Fehler #16 (Erledigt): OTPme should handle missing config file parametershttps://www.otpme.org/redmine/issues/162015-01-17T13:47:25ZThe 2nd
<p>- missing mandatory options should raise an exception<br />- missing non-mandatory options should lead to using a default and log a warning</p> Fehler #15 (Erledigt): find_free_uuid() does not check session uuidshttps://www.otpme.org/redmine/issues/152015-01-15T23:00:54ZThe 2nd
<p>find_free_uuid() does not verify if the new generated uuid is used by a session which may lead to duplicate uuids</p> Fehler #14 (Erledigt): adding child group or session does not work if child group name is a part ...https://www.otpme.org/redmine/issues/142015-01-15T19:25:30ZThe 2nd
example:
<ol>
<li>otpme-group add_child webmail mail<br />Cannot add a group as child group of itself.<br />Cannot add a group as child session of itself.</li>
</ol> Fehler #8 (Erledigt): make sure there is only one session master in parent > child treehttps://www.otpme.org/redmine/issues/82015-01-14T16:59:34ZThe 2nd
<p>modification needed in:</p>
<p>- add_child_session()<br />- enable_session_master()</p> Fehler #1 (Erledigt): missing AUTH_OK_OTP message for ntlm verficationhttps://www.otpme.org/redmine/issues/12015-01-11T17:10:39ZThe 2nd
<p>doing ntlm verification with otpme-auth the second-last line is missing AUTH_OK_OTP</p>
<ol>
<li>otpme-auth -d verify_ntlm testuser1 3f58375faf829603 97782e415a958e11d6790387147c15b3ac5bf277be9f95e3 roundcube<br />DEBUG: Processing ntlm authentication request.<br />DEBUG: Client 'roundcube' exists.<br />DEBUG: Got access group 'webmail' from client config.<br />DEBUG: Doing ntlm session verification.<br />DEBUG: Verifying session 'testuser1:webmail:ntlm:a8b911b3b06734d8f3374f70398aebee'.<br />DEBUG: No session found for this request.<br />DEBUG: Selecting user tokens based on access_group 'webmail'.<br />DEBUG: Selecting token 'mobile-otp' based on access group 'webmail'.<br />DEBUG: Will try the following otp tokens to verify this request: mobile-otp<br />DEBUG: Verifying static password tokens...<br />DEBUG: Verifying otp tokens...<br />DEBUG: Verifying token 'mobile-otp'.<br />DEBUG: Token 'mobile-otp' verified successful.<br />DEBUG: Adding OTP from this session to used OTPs of the user.<br />DEBUG: Found a valid session master: 'webmail'.<br />DEBUG: adding parent session 'testuser1:webmail:ntlm:e2426b33b59bba1846ee0c53950b00ca'<br />DEBUG: adding child session 'testuser1:imap:ntlm:4f3ca1526ab46154cfa3812c531676dc'.<br />DEBUG: adding child session 'testuser1:smtp:ntlm:59003b03133b91503bd8dc20a4f0712a'.<br />INFO: : user=testuser1 token=mobile-otp access_group=webmail client=roundcube client_ip= auth_type=ntlm session=new:e2426b33b59bba1846ee0c53950b00ca<br />NT_KEY: 4B08626DED20567648A3C1B09A35044C</li>
</ol>